Transaction 8c340939540c50c45be817be101a94e8d7d986aafb5d241386a87fc2541bebf7

1 Input
2 Outputs
  • 8c340939540c50c45be817be101a94e8d7d986aafb5d241386a87fc2541bebf7:0
  • value  45762729
    address  3HRgXZfzHUcXnmVvCi1U5uWNksaknPUyVh
  • 8c340939540c50c45be817be101a94e8d7d986aafb5d241386a87fc2541bebf7:1
  • value  4228810
    address  14keYjkYJywhqUsG3WpYJ2isQ5dBSEuPs4